Description:
(2S)-2-Aminobutanamide, with the CAS number 7324-11-0, is an organic compound characterized by its amine and amide functional groups. It is a chiral molecule, meaning it has a specific stereochemistry, denoted by the (2S) configuration, which indicates the spatial arrangement of its atoms. This compound is typically a white to off-white solid at room temperature and is soluble in polar solvents due to the presence of the amine and amide groups, which can engage in hydrogen bonding. (2S)-2-Aminobutanamide is often used in biochemical research and pharmaceutical applications, particularly in the synthesis of various bioactive molecules. Its structure allows it to participate in various chemical reactions, including peptide bond formation, making it relevant in the study of amino acids and proteins. Additionally, the compound's properties may vary based on its purity and the presence of other functional groups in a given reaction context. Formula:C4H10N2O
InChI:InChI=1S/C4H10N2O/c1-2-3(5)4(6)7/h3H,2,5H2,1H3,(H2,6,7)/t3-/m0/s1
InChI key:InChIKey=HNNJFUDLLWOVKZ-VKHMYHEASA-N
SMILES:[C@@H](C(N)=O)(CC)N
